> > > There is a problem when setting the lifetime of an IPv6 address.
> > > When I set preferred_lft to a value not zero or infinity, while valid_lft
> > is infinity(0xffffffff)
> > > preferred lifetime is set to forever and does not update.
> > > Therefore preferred lifetime never becomes deprecated.
> > >
> > > I think valid lifetime and preferred lifetime should be set independently,
> > > even if valid lifetime is infinity, preferred lifetime must expire
> > correctly (meaning it must eventually become deprecated)
